4. Monetization Methods

Indeed, here are explanations of various monetization methods along with their respective pros and cons:

Monetization method

a. Sponsored Content:

  • Pros: Brands pay you to feature their products or services in your content, providing a steady income stream. It requires minimal effort from your followers.
  • Cons: More than sponsored content can alienate your audience, affecting trust and authenticity. You might need more creative control over the content.

b. Affiliate Marketing:

  • Pros: You earn a commission for promoting products or services, often through unique affiliate links. It can be highly profitable if you have a niche audience interested in purchasing.
  • Cons: Success depends on your audience’s buying intent, and it may take time to generate significant income. Over-promotion can deter followers.

c. Sell Your Products/Services:

  • Pros: You have complete control over your offer and the revenue generated. It builds your brand and expertise.
  • Cons: Requires product development or service provision, which can be time-consuming. Success depends on your marketing skills and audience demand.

d. Donations and Crowdfunding:

  • Pros: Direct support from your audience can provide a consistent income source. It’s based on the goodwill of your followers.
  • Cons: Reliance on donations means income can fluctuate. It may only be sustainable for some.

e. Membership Sites and Subscription Models:

  • Pros: Steady income from loyal subscribers. You can offer exclusive content and benefits to incentivize sign-ups.
  • Cons: It might take time to build a large subscriber base. You must consistently deliver premium content.

f. Online Courses and Ebooks:

  • Pros: Sharing your expertise can be profitable, and these assets can generate passive income.
  • Cons: Creating high-quality courses and books requires time and expertise. Competition can be fierce in this space.

g. Ad Revenue:

  • Pros: Passive income based on ad impressions and clicks. It doesn’t require direct sales efforts.
  • Cons: Earnings may be modest, and ad placement can affect user experience, potentially leading to ad-blocker usage or reduced engagement.

h. Consulting and Coaching:

  • Pros: Capitalize on your knowledge and experience by offering personalized guidance—high earning potential per client.
  • Cons: Requires one-on-one time, limiting scalability. Building a client base may take time.

7. Measuring Success

“Measuring Success” is a crucial step in your journey to monetize your passion through social media. It involves evaluating the effectiveness of your strategies and tracking key performance indicators (KPIs) to gauge your progress. Here’s an explanation in 150 words:

  • Measuring success on social media goes beyond vanity metrics like follower count. It’s about assessing the impact of your efforts on your goals. Start by defining clear objectives – increasing revenue, brand awareness, or community engagement.
  • Key metrics to monitor may include engagement rate, conversion rate, website traffic, click-through rate, and revenue generated. Track these metrics regularly using analytics tools provided by social media platforms or third-party software.
  • Analyze the data to identify trends and patterns. What content resonates most with your audience? Which strategies yield the best results? Use these insights to refine your approach and make data-driven decisions.
  • Success measurement also involves setting benchmarks and comparing your performance over time. Are you achieving your goals and progressing in the right direction?


By consistently measuring success, you can adapt your strategies, optimize your efforts, and ensure that your passion-driven social media endeavours are fulfilling and financially rewarding.

8. Overcoming Challenges and Staying Motivated

“Overcoming Challenges and Staying Motivated” is a critical aspect of any journey towards social media monetization. It involves recognizing and addressing the obstacles that may arise while maintaining the enthusiasm and dedication needed for long-term success. Here’s an explanation:

a. Content Fatigue:

Creating high-quality content consistently can be exhausting. To overcome this challenge, plan your content, experiment with different formats, and take breaks when needed to recharge.

b. Algorithm Changes:

Social media algorithms frequently evolve, affecting your reach and engagement. Staying informed and adapting your strategy accordingly is essential. Diversifying your platform presence can also mitigate the impact of algorithm changes.

c. Competition:

The digital space is competitive, and standing out can be challenging. Focus on your unique selling points and offer content that distinguishes you from others in your niche.

d. Negative Feedback:

Criticism and negativity are part of online exposure. Develop resilience by focusing on constructive feedback and ignoring trolls or irrelevant negativity.

e. Monetization Plateaus:

Achieving a stable income through social media may take time. Stay motivated by setting realistic goals, tracking progress, and celebrating small wins.

f. Burnout:

Overworking can lead to burnout. Maintain a healthy work-life balance, prioritize self-care, and seek support from peers or mentors when needed.

g. Adaptability:

Stay open to change and new opportunities. The digital landscape evolves rapidly, and flexibility is critical to sustained success.
